Pyrroloquinoline Quinone (PQQ) is a compound discovered by scientists that exists in nature. Kumazawa et al. measured the PQQ content in different foods.

The results showed that the PQQ content in natto, parsley, green tea, kiwi fruit and other foods was relatively high. On average, about 61ng of PQQ could be detected per gram of natto.

It is worth mentioning that Rucker et al. also measured the content of PQQ and its derivatives in human breast milk, which was as high as 140-180ng/ml.

PQQ is an important factor necessary for the healthy growth of infants.


Even so, the nanogram-level PQQ content in the diet is only needed to maintain normal life activities.

Compared with the safe dosage of 20 mg per day in clinical trials, there is still a gap of millions of orders of magnitude.

Therefore, if you want to fully obtain the health benefits of PQQ, taking supplements may be a better solution.

At present, the main functional directions of PQQ supplements include brain health, heart health, immunity improvement, energy supplement, etc.


1. Improve immunity


PQQ can enhance the organism's natural immunity by activating the inflammatory response pathway (NF-kB pathway), antioxidant pathway and heat shock response pathway.

During this process, PQQ can increase the number of white blood cells in the human body and increase their activity, thereby enhancing the body's ability to resist external aggressive factors such as viruses and bacteria. PQQ also helps promote the normal functioning of the immune system and enhances the body's ability to respond to external stimuli.

Through a series of regulatory effects, PQQ enhances the killing effect of immune cells (such as T lymphocytes, B lymphocytes, macrophages, etc.) on infectious microorganisms, thereby improving immunity. Some studies have shown that PQQ has certain immunomodulatory effects both in vitro and in vivo.

A study published in the Journal of Agricultural and Food Chemistry showed that PQQ can significantly improve the immunity of mice.

Experimental results showed that compared with mice that were not given PQQ, the number and activity of T cells in mice given PQQ increased, and the degree of inflammatory response was also reduced. Another study published in Cell Metabolism showed that PQQ can enhance macrophage function.

Experimental results showed that macrophages given PQQ had an increased phagocytic capacity compared to macrophages not given PQQ, and were also able to secrete more inflammatory mediators.


2. Antioxidant


The process of biological metabolism requires the participation of reactive oxygen species (ROS).

However, when the body suffers various adverse stimuli, highly reactive molecules such as ROS and reactive nitrogen free radicals are excessively produced in the body, causing an imbalance between the oxidation system and the antioxidant system, causing damage to the body.

PQQ has strong antioxidant capacity similar to quinone antioxidants.

In vitro tests show that its antioxidant capacity is 50-100 times that of vitamin C.


PQQ exerts antioxidant effects:

① PQQ increases the expression of pe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or-γ coactivator-1α (PGC-1α), promotes mitochondrial synthesis, and increases citrate synthase and cytochrome C in mitochondria. Oxidase activity reduces oxidative damage caused by mitochondrial dysfunction.

②PQQ combines with copper-zinc superoxide dismutase to change its conformation and enhance its ability to remove ROS. The research results titled Pyrroloquinoline quinone alleviates natural aging-related osteoporosis via a novel MCM3-Keap1-Nrf2 axis-mediated stress response and Fbn1 upregulation were published in Aging Cell.

This study revealed the potential mechanism of PQQ’s antioxidant activity and clarified that PQQ The effectiveness and specific mechanism in preventing and treating senile osteoporosis provide experimental basis for PQQ as a food additive for preventing and treating senile osteoporosis.
